Position Summary
The Investment Analyst will support our acquisition and investor relations teams and will provide exposure to the many facets of commercial real estate.
Responsibilities
- Work with COO of Investments and assist in oversight and management of $5 Billion multifamily portfolio.
- Assist with portfolio level analytics and strategic analysis.
- Support execution of the firm’s investor relations strategy, including investor onboarding, communications, reporting, distributions, and responding to investor inquiries with a high level of service.
- Maintain and update investor-facing materials, CRM systems, and internal databases
- Assist in managing the firm’s transactional pipeline and related workflows
- Support new investments through entity formation, EIN/tax ID procurement, and organizational chart development and maintenance – among other things.
- Assist in reviewing tax, insurance, and title/survey materials for new acquisition opportunities, as needed
- Contribute to the preparation of investment marketing materials for both internal and external use
- Coordinate with third-party partners, including lenders, legal counsel, and other service providers
- Collaborate cross-functionally with Acquisitions, Asset Management, Legal, and Management teams
- Provide ad hoc analysis, reporting, and operational support as needed
- Effectively communicate and interact with senior leadership
